AAVE stands for African American Vernacular English. It is also known as a ‘blaccent’. It consists of its own phonetics and phrasing that is specific to Black Americans and Canadians. it started on plantations when Black slaves were separated from their families and had to pick up on English without education at their disposal. This created AAVE. 
 

It has its own specific grammar too. It is its own dialect, and has been recognized as an official language by some. In many cases Black people have historically been kicked out of school for using it. Politicians have been horrible in saying it makes no sense.
